Lead Backend Software Engineer IV; Richland, WA
Listed on 2025-12-28
-
IT/Tech
AI Engineer, Data Engineer, Data Science Manager, Machine Learning/ ML Engineer
Overview
At PNNL, our core capabilities are divided among major departments that we refer to as Directorates, each focused on a specific area of scientific research or function with its own leadership team and dedicated budget. Our Science & Technology directorates include National Security, Earth and Biological Sciences, Physical and Computational Sciences, and Energy and Environment. Additionally, we have an Environmental Molecular Sciences Laboratory, a Department of Energy, Office of Science user facility housed on the PNNL campus.
The National Security Directorate (NSD) drives science‑based, mission‑focused solutions to real‑world threats. The AI and Data Analytics Division, part of NSD, combines domain expertise with advanced hardware and software to deliver computational solutions that address complex data and analytic challenges.
LocationThis position is based in Richland, WA, and requires an on‑site presence Monday through Thursday, with Friday as required by business needs.
ResponsibilitiesLead the development of mission‑critical AI systems, designing scalable microservices and distributed processing platforms for multi‑modal intelligence data at unprecedented scale and speed. Own the solution from concept to deployment, mentor staff, and collaborate with scientists and domain experts to translate cutting‑edge research into production‑ready systems deployed in highly secure environments.
- Design scalable microservices architectures and API gateways for classified environments.
- Lead distributed system design for real‑time streaming platforms handling terabytes per hour.
- Architect container orchestration and CI/CD pipelines for secure, multi‑domain deployments.
- Mentor engineering teams, drive technical decisions, and influence platform strategy across multiple development teams.
- Programming:
Python proficiency, with experience in C#/Net, Go, JavaScript/Type Script, Java, C/C++, or Rust. - Cloud & Infrastructure: AWS/Azure architecture, Kubernetes, Infrastructure as Code, multi‑cloud or edge computing.
- Data & Storage: S3, Elasticsearch/Open Search, Postgre
SQL, Mongo
DB, Redshift, Delta Lake, vector stores. - AI/ML Engineering:
Agentic AI systems, LLMs, model deployment, MLOps platforms, distributed training, vector and graph analytics. - Intelligence Systems:
Data fusion, GEOINT processing, signals analysis, threat correlation. - Data Engineering:
Spark/Databricks, Kafka/streaming, data lake architectures, real‑time analytics. - Specialized Systems:
Geospatial processing, time‑series databases, secure enclaves. - Leadership:
Agile/SAFe methodologies, advanced CI/CD, security‑first Dev Ops.
- Lead technical strategy for AI‑powered national security systems, influencing platforms that process intelligence data at national scale.
- Detect and prevent smuggling of drugs and contraband at ports of entry.
- Develop large data pipelines to deter funding for terrorists, nuclear proliferators, drug cartels, and rogue leaders.
- Apply big data solutions to national security problems.
- Apply image classification for nuclear forensics analysis.
- Develop scalable geospatial analytics capabilities.
- PhD and 3 years of relevant experience – or – MS/MA or higher and 5 years of relevant experience – or – BS/BA and 7 years of relevant experience – or – AA and 16 years of relevant experience – or – HS/GED and 18 years of relevant experience.
- Prior software development experience in designing, architecting, programming, deploying, and automating solutions for scientific research or consumer digital product development may be counted.
- Degree in computer science, software engineering, or related field.
- Expert level experience designing or deploying petabyte‑scale, high‑performance ETL pipelines and analytics.
- Fluency in Python and proficiency in at least one other language (C#/.NET, C++, Go).
- Experience leading software engineering teams and translating complex problems into actionable work.
- Experience mentoring junior staff.
- Strong understanding of software engineering and data management best practices.
- Cloud architecture expertise…
(If this job is in fact in your jurisdiction, then you may be using a Proxy or VPN to access this site, and to progress further, you should change your connectivity to another mobile device or PC).